What will I learn?

Gain scientific knowledge and computational skills to leverage the large variety of biological data being generated, and meet the growing demand for individuals who understand core biological concepts and the computational approaches needed for 21st century biology.Our B.S. in Bioinformatics is among the first of such undergraduate degree programs offered in the U.S. This emerging area of interdisciplinary study aims to apply computational techniques to manage, analyze, and understand biological information. Rapid technological advances in recent years (e.g., in genome sequencing) have produced an explosion in the scale and variety of biological data, thus making traditional approaches to data manipulation impractical. What is required instead is a combination of highly sophisticated computational algorithms and tools, coupled with the deep biological knowledge necessary to apply those tools effectively. The purpose of this degree program is to provide students with the knowledge and expertise, spanning both computational and biological domains, necessary to function effectively in this rapidly growing field.

Entry requirements

For international students

Unofficial secondary/high school transcripts may be used for the initial admission evaluation. Official transcripts or official exam results are required at the time of enrollment. If a transcript is not in English, a certified English translation must accompany the transcript. Strong applicants will have a minimum recalculated grade point average (GPA) of 3.0 over the course of their last three years of academic coursework. GPA recalculation takes place during admission review. Prior to enrollment, students must obtain a high school diploma, certificate, or GED.
